18184886988

首页小程序开发头条小程序技巧开发

头条小程序技巧开发

才力信息

2026-01-22

昆明

返回列表

在移动互联网竞争日趋白热化的目前,头条系产品凭借其独特的推荐算法和庞大的用户基数,构建了一个内容丰富多元的数字生态系统。作为这一生态的重要连接器,头条小程序不仅延续了内容与服务的无缝衔接理念,更代表着一种新型应用范式的崛起—轻量化但功能完备,即用即走却体验深刻。在看似简化的开发背后,实则是开发者对技术细节、用户体验和商业逻辑的压台把控。面对多端差异、性能要求和生态整合三重挑战,唯有深入理解平台特性并准确实施技术方案的团队,方能在这个日活跃用户数以亿计的平台中脱颖而出,将流量红利转化为可持续的商业价值。

一、架构设计与技术选型

头条小程序的架构设计需兼顾性能和可维护性,良好的技术选型是项目成功的基石。

1. 分层架构设计

采用典型的三层架构:视图层、逻辑层和数据层。视图层负责UI渲染,逻辑层处理业务逻辑,数据层管理状态和数据持久化。这种分离确保了代码的清晰性和可测试性。

2. 组件化开发策略

将界面拆分为独立、可复用的组件,每个组件包含自身的布局、样式和逻辑。组件化提升了代码复用率,简化了复杂界面的开发难度,便于团队协作。

3. 数据流管理方案

对于简单场景可使用内置的setData方法,复杂应用建议引入状态管理库。统一的数据流管理避免了状态分散,使数据变化更可预测和追踪。

4. 多端兼容考量

选择支持多端输出的框架,如Taro或uni-app。这类框架允许一套代码同时生成头条、微信等多平台小程序,大幅降低开发和维护成本。

5. 性能导向选型

技术选型应以性能为首要考虑因素。评估不同方案包大小、渲染效率及内存占用,确保理想用户体验。

二、性能优化实践

性能直接决定用户体验,系统化的优化措施能显著提升小程序品质。

1. 启动速度优化

控制包体积,体积,移除未使用代码和资源;延迟加载非关键资源;利用分包加载机制将小程序分成多个包,按需加载。

2. 渲染性能提升

减少不必要的setData调用,避免在大数据量时频繁更新视图;使用纯数据字段避免不必要的序列化;优化节点树结构,减少层级嵌套。

3. 内存泄漏防范

及时清除定时器和事件监听器;移除全局变量不当引用;使用开发工具定期检查内存使用情况,及时发现和解决泄漏问题。

4. 网络请求优化

合并请求减少连接数;合理设置缓存策略减少重复请求;压缩传输数据;优先使用重要数据的预加载。

5. 图片资源优化

选择合适的图片格式(如WebP);根据显示尺寸提供多种分辨率;实现懒加载技术;适当使用雪碧图减少请求次数。

三、数据安全与隐私保护

在数据监管日益严格的环境下,安全和隐私保护是小程序不可忽视的关键环节。

1. 数据传输安全

全程使用HTTPS/WSS加密通信,防止中间人攻击;对敏感数据进行二次加密;验证证书有效性,避免伪造服务器攻击。

2. 本地数据存储安全

避免在本地存储敏感信息;必要时使用平台提供的加密存储API;定期清理过期缓存数据。

3. 代码安全加固

启用代码压缩和混淆,增加反编译难度;避免将密钥硬编码在客户端代码中;定期更新依赖库修补已知漏洞。

4. 用户隐私合规

明确告知用户数据收集和使用目的;获取必要的授权同意;提供用户数据查询、更正和删除的渠道;遵循小巧必要原则收集数据。

5. API接口防护

实施严格的接口权限控制和访问频率限制;使用令牌机制验证请求合法性;对输入参数进行全面过滤和验证,防范注入攻击。

四、用户体验精细化设计

优秀的用户体验是小程序留存用户的关键,需从细节着手精心打磨。

1. 导航设计符合习惯

设计清晰直观的导航结构,保持与平台其他小程序一致性;提供明确的当前位置指示;确保返回逻辑符合用户预期。

2. 交互反馈即时有效

任何用户操作都应在100ms内得到反馈;使用加载动画减轻等待焦虑;操作成功或失败都有明确提示;错误信息应指导用户解决问题。

3. 内容布局适配多样

充分考虑不同屏幕尺寸和纵横比的适配;关键内容保持在安全区域内;字体大小和控件尺寸适合触摸操作。

4. 无障碍访问支持

为视觉障碍用户提供语音读屏支持;保证颜色对比度符合可访问性标准;所有功能均可通过键盘或其他非触控方式操作。

5. 场景化体验优化

分析用户使用场景,如在弱网环境下提供基础功能和离线操作;根据时间段和地理位置调整内容展示。

五、生态整合与扩展能力

充分利用头条生态的资源和能力,可极大丰富小程序的功能和价值。

1. 内容分发整合

通过开放接口接入头条内容库,在小程序中展示个性化推荐内容;实现内容搜索和分类浏览;跟踪内容阅读效果。

2. 社交能力融合

集成头条社交关系链,实现好友互动和内容分享;设计鼓励分享的激励机制;维护健康的社交环境,防止过度营销。

3. 支付闭环构建

无缝集成字节跳动支付体系,优化购买流程;设计完整的购物车、订单管理和售后服务流程;保障交易安全。

4. 广告变现策略

合理植入信息流广告、横幅广告等多种形式的广告位;平衡用户体验与商业化需求;根据用户画像准确匹配广告内容。

5. 跨平台协同

实现与抖音、西瓜视频等头条系产品的账号互通和数据共享;探索多平台联动的营销活动;打造统一的品牌体验。

六、数据分析与迭代优化

数据驱动决策是现代应用开发的核心方法论,头条小程序同样如此。

1. 指标体系构建

围绕用户生命周期建立完整的数据指标体系,包括新增用户、活跃度、留存率、转化率等核心指标,以及业务相关定制指标。

2. 用户行为追踪

通过埋点记录用户在小程序内的关键行为路径,分析功能使用频率和用户流向,识别体验瓶颈和优化机会点。

3. A/B测试实施

针对重要改版和功能引入,实施A/B测试对比不同方案的效果,确保迭代决策基于实际数据而非主观猜测。

4. 性能监控预警

建立实时监控系统,跟踪小程序加载时间、崩溃率、API成功率等性能指标,设置阈值自动报警,快速响应异常情况。

5. 迭代循环优化

形成“分析-假设-实验-验证”的闭环迭代流程,持续优化产品功能和用户体验,保持小程序的活力和竞争力。

头条小程序代表了轻应用生态的蕞新演进方向,它既不是简单的网页移植,也不是原生应用的缩水版,而是一种全新的数字服务载体。优秀的头条小程序开发者需要在技术深度与用户体验广度之间找到平衡点,既要精通性能优化的微观技巧,又要理解生态整合的宏观战略。随着头条系产品矩阵不断扩张,小程序的技术栈和商业模式也将持续进化。唯有那些既能把握当下技术细节,又能预见未来生态趋势的团队,才能在这场内容与服务的数字化变革中占据先机,将技术实力转化为真正的市场价值。

18184886988

昆明网站建设公司电话

昆明网站建设公司地址

云南省昆明市盘龙区金尚俊园2期2栋3206号